Why did Stephen King abandon stories?

2024-11-02 18:01
2024-11-02 18:55

One possible reason for Stephen King abandoning stories is that he realized the story wasn't going in a direction that was true to his vision. He has a very distinct style and if a story started to deviate from that or if he couldn't find a way to make it fit within his overall body of work, he might abandon it. Additionally, personal issues or distractions in his life could cause him to lose focus on a particular story and ultimately abandon it.
